Cloves have been a vital part of global trade for centuries. Originating from the Maluku Islands, also known as the Spice Islands, cloves were once worth their weight in gold. The spice was highly prized by ancient civilizations such as the Romans and the Chinese, who valued its aromatic properties and its use in medicine and cuisine.
In ancient China, cloves were used as a breath freshener for courtiers speaking to the emperor, while in the Middle Ages, cloves were one of the spices sought after during the age of exploration. The Portuguese, followed by the Dutch, sought to control the lucrative clove trade, leading to fierce competition and the establishment of colonial rule in Indonesia.
Cloves were not only a symbol of wealth but also played a crucial role in the spice trade routes that connected the East and West. The spice was transported across the Indian Ocean, through the Middle East, and into Europe, where it was used to flavor food, preserve meat, and even in perfumery. The rich history of cloves is a testament to their enduring value and significance in global trade.

The demand for high-quality cloves has been steadily increasing globally. Cloves are extensively used in the food and beverage industry, cosmetics, and pharmaceuticals. In the food industry, cloves are a key ingredient in spice blends, sauces, and baked goods, adding a distinctive flavor and aroma. They are also used in the production of clove oil, which is a valuable ingredient in the pharmaceutical and cosmetic industries due to its antiseptic and anti-inflammatory properties.
The increasing awareness of natural and organic products has further boosted the demand for cloves. Consumers are looking for natural alternatives to synthetic additives, and cloves offer a versatile and natural solution. The rise of traditional medicine and holistic health practices has also contributed to the growing demand for cloves, as they are used in various remedies and therapies.
